Oral supplementation short-term: A systematic review and meta-analysis of oral alpha-lipoic acid for diabetic neuropathy found that doses of 600 to 1,800 mg daily taken for 3 to 5 weeks modestly improved symptoms of peripheral neuropathy compared to placebo, reducing symptoms such as burning, pain, numbness, and prickling of the feet and legs, as well as improving sensation
2014: Dulaglutide (Trulicity) is approved by the FDA, and is recognized as the first type 2 diabetes drug to reduce the risk of major adverse cardiovascular events (MACE)
